Priyadarshini Polytechnic College, Vellore Admission Process
Priyadarshini Polytechnic College, Vellore, is an affiliated college approved by the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E). The admission process at Priyadarshini Polytechnic College is designed to be flexible and merit-based, ensuring quality education for deserving candidates.
The college has a merit-wise communal reservation system to foster diversity in its student population. The minimum eligibility requirement for admission to any of the diploma programs at Priyadarshini Polytechnic College is passing 10th standard or equivalent examination with subjects Mathematics and Science. One of the distinguishing features of the admission process is that there is no lower age limit requirement, thereby making the programs available to students of all ranges.
For admission, the applicants are asked to procure the application form, fill it in with the required details, and return it prior to the stipulated deadline. It is important that the applicants understand that those applications submitted after the due date are rejected summarily. The college insists on timely submission for easy processing of admissions.
Application Process
The procedure for applying to Priyadarshini Polytechnic College, Vellore, is simple and involves the following steps:
1. Get the application form: The students who wish to apply can download the application form from the college website or collect it from the college office.
2. Fill in the application: Complete all the necessary details in the application form carefully. Make sure that all the information given is accurate and recent.
3. Affix required documents: Though there is no mention of specific documents to be attached, normally, applicants need to attach photocopies of their 10th standard mark sheet, date of birth proof, and other required certificates as directed by the college.
4. Send the application: Send the filled-in application form along with all the necessary documents before the stipulated due date.
5. Merit-based selection: The college will shortlist applications on merit and the communal reservation system. The shortlisted candidates will be informed through the official communication of the college.
6. Admission confirmation: On selection, the candidates will have to complete the admission formalities, including document verification and fee payment.
Degree wise Admission Process
Diploma in Mechanical Engineering: Diploma course has an approved number of 90 seats. The admission process demands applicants to have passed 10th standard or equivalent with Mathematics and Science subjects. There is no age limit for admission in this course.
Diploma in Electrical and Electronics Engineering: With an intake of 90 seats, the course adheres to the same eligibility criteria as the diploma in Mechanical Engineering. Applicants should have passed 10th standard with Mathematics and Science.
Diploma in Electronics and Communication Engineering: Similar to the above program, this course also has 90 seats and has the same eligibility criteria as other diploma courses. Aspirants should have passed 10th standard with Mathematics and Science subjects.
Diploma in Computer Engineering: The intake of this course is a bit lesser with 60 seats. The eligibility criteria is the same as for other diploma courses with a 10th standard pass in Mathematics and Science.
For all these courses, the college implements a merit-wise-communal reservation system of admission. Each of these diploma courses takes three years to complete.
